Proposal
Amendments to planning permission 30 January 2025 (Following planning application PL/2023/01952/PPFL and appeal APP/Q4625/W/24/3347316) for : Construction, operation and subsequent decommissioning of a renewable energy park comprising ground mounted solar photovoltaics (PV) with co-located Battery Energy Storage System (BESS) at the point of connection, together with associated infrastructure, access, landscaping and cabling (cross boundary application with Warwick District Council). Namely: To introduce a phasing plan in relation to the pre-commencement conditions attached to the planning consent for the Holly Lane Energy Park. Vary the wording of the following conditions so that they refer to the phasing plan: Condition 4 (Archaeological Fieldwork), Condition 5 (Construction Environmental Management Plan), Condition 6 (Planting Scheme), Condition 7 (Landscape and Ecological Management Plan), Condition 8 (Construction Traffic Management Plan), Condition 9 (Tree Protection Plan and Arboricultural Method Statement), and Condition 11 (Haulage Route Pre construction Dilapidation Survey). A new condition (24), is proposed to secure implementation of the development in accordance with the phasing plan.
